Output 67b69112b19d66654ab2d2de23669c6d0b059c14ab48dbd47f5c4b22b7a23a6c:57

value
43369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 765bf3cb84557e9a6cad2552b5b6a71875fab392 OP_EQUAL
address
3CUqp92deDhna5ewgEAQXA4dPXyeqhXHXu
transaction
67b69112b19d66654ab2d2de23669c6d0b059c14ab48dbd47f5c4b22b7a23a6c
spent
true